SO IN LOVE - An Evening of Song with Broadway Stars Marin Mazzie and Jason Danieley
Tennessee Shakespeare Company’s Fourth Annual Valentine’s Gala to Benefit its Education and Performance Programs
February 8, 2013 at Germantown Performing Arts Centre
The year's Gala features award-winning Broadway stars Marin Mazzie and Jason Danieley in performance for its Fourth Annual Valentine’s Gala on Friday, February 8, 2013, at 6:00 pm at Germantown Performing Arts Centre.
Flying to Memphis direct from their sold-out concert at New York’s Lincoln Center as the featured performers in TSC’s benefit show, Ms. Mazzie and Mr. Danieley are real-life valentines. The married couple most recently performed together on Broadway in the Pulitzer Prize-winning musical NEXT TO NORMAL.
The event also includes a pre-show lobby reception of sumptuous fare, exclusive live and silent auctions, a post-show dessert reception and photographs with the stars, and the final drawing for TSC’s New York City Luxury Broadway trip.
TSC’s Schools Tour Hits the Road Near and Far with New Play: Shakespeare’s Greatest Hits
(October 23, 2012) – Tennessee Shakespeare Company’s expanding Education Program this week launches its 2012-13 Schools Tour throughout the Memphis area, across the state, and into North Carolina with its newly conceived production of Shakespeare’s Greatest Hits.
Created and directed by TSC Education Director Stephanie Shine, Shakespeare’s Greatest Hits is a fast-paced and surprising tour through the playwright’s most famous and exciting plays, scenes, characters, and self-created words that we speak every day.

TSC's Hamlet plays in an elegant Edwardian production
at Memphis' Dixon Gallery and Gardens
Memphis, TN (February 25, 2013) – – Tennessee Shakespeare Company (TSC), the Mid-South's professional classical theatre, presents a special, limited engagement of William Shakespeare's Hamlet inside Dixon Gallery and Garden's Winegardner Auditorium from April 3-14 in Memphis.
Directed by TSC's Founder and Producing Artistic Director, Dan McCleary (The Tempest, Glass Menagerie, Macbeth, Othello, Julius Caesar, A Midsummer Night's Dream, As You Like It), this elegant Edwardian production is generously sponsored by Independent Bank and Ann & Wellford Tabor. The exclusive media sponsor is Commercial Appeal Media.

"Brave New World" Fourth Season a Success
TSC's 2011-12 expanded performance and education season featured four mainstage shows, two touring productions, the Valentine's Gala, two co-productions, and a renovated outdoor amphitheatre. More than 11,100 patrons experienced Shakespeare in the Park and Southern Exposure Series performances across three states. Thank you!
